Registration Integration vs Show login box on subscription page was created by jeronimo
What is the difference between Registration Integration and Show login box on subscription page? could not find a hint in the docs.

Hello
1. If you set Registration Integration to Yes, users will be able to enter username and password on subscription form to register for a new account when they subscribe for your plan
2. If you set Show login box on subscription page to Yes, the system will display login box (username, password inputs) to allow existing users to login before continuing subscription process
Hope the explanations are clear to you

Hello
1. If you enable user registration, then users can register for an account when they subscribe for your plan
2. If you don't enable user registration, users must register for an account somewhere (for example, via Joomla! core user registration) before subscribing for your plan
3. Or no registration is needed at all in case you just want to use Membership Pro to receive payment (one time or recurring payment). No user account is needed for subscription (it's still optional)
